Hey Marisol — handing off the formula sandbox for Gridleaf before my leave. User formulas now run in a locked-down interpreter: no file access, no network, 50ms budget. The tricky bit is the recursion cap; see the eval module before approving anything touching it. Tests are in sandbox_spec. One more thing for the review: the signing box for sandbox builds opens with the passphrase below.

strongbox words: druvan-lamys-eliius-jorax-istox-soreth-ulays-gilix-ralix-oliiel-norwyn-casvan-praius

# WordLattice Data Stores

Quick rundown for release: the crossword generator keeps its word lists, clue banks, and generated grids in a single database — nothing fancy, but the clue bank table is big, so avoid full scans during release week. Grids older than 90 days get archived automatically. Release builds need read-write access to tag published puzzles, so the deploy job must be configured with the connection string below.

database URL for bahop-yagep: mssql://sildor_svc:35ha7jz@db-fb6d.nelvrodyn.example:5432/casath

## Tuning

The receipt mailer (Almsgate) batches donation receipts and sends through the Thornquay relay. On-call: if the queue backs up, resist the urge to crank batch size — the relay rate-limits per connection, and bigger batches just mean bigger retries. Scale worker count first, then shorten the flush interval. Dedupe window must stay longer than the retry horizon or donors get duplicate receipts, which generates tickets. All knobs live in one place and are read at worker start. Current production values follow.

tuning table, kajop-yafof:
QUOTAS = {
    "wenath": 10,
    "ulaael": 5,
}

**Q: Why are waveform previews failing to render in Soundloom?**

A: The waveform preview is generated asynchronously by the Ripplecast worker after upload. If previews show as blank, first confirm the worker queue isn't backed up — lag over ten minutes is the most common cause. Corrupt source files fail silently, so check the worker logs for decode errors before retrying jobs. Retrying more than twice is rarely useful. Detailed diagnostics and queue commands are documented on the internal page here.

operations page: https://confluence.lumicsys.internal/projects/display/projects/display